Nail discoloration is characterized by changes in the color of the nails, which can manifest as yellow, brown, black, white, or even blue hues. This condition is defined as an abnormal change in the nail's color from its usual pinkish or translucent appearance, and it can occur in one or multiple nails. The causes of nail discoloration are varied and can include both benign and serious conditions. Common causes include fungal infections, which often result in yellow or brown discoloration and can cause thickening and crumbling of the nails. Trauma or injury to the nails may lead to bruising underneath the nail, resulting in a reddish or blackish appearance. Certain systemic diseases, such as liver or kidney conditions, can cause changes in nail color, such as a pale or yellowish hue. Additionally, conditions like psoriasis or eczema can lead to changes in nail appearance, including discoloration. Smoking or the use of certain medications may also contribute to nail discoloration. Treatment for nail discoloration depends on the underlying cause. For fungal infections, antifungal medications, either topical or oral, are typically prescribed. Injuries or trauma usually require time to heal, and avoiding further damage can help the nail return to its normal color. Addressing systemic health issues or discontinuing medications causing discoloration can improve nail appearance. Maintaining good nail hygiene and using protective measures can also help prevent further discoloration. Consulting a healthcare provider is important for a proper diagnosis and to determine the most appropriate treatment based on the specific cause of nail discoloration.
